Transaction 5e9253cffef333fac3576c025774a0ca8242d8405f4266806c9a6c4b5531dcc9
1 Input
1 Output
-
5e9253cffef333fac3576c025774a0ca8242d8405f4266806c9a6c4b5531dcc9:0
- value
- 1656868
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8562f0f4c739780a69dbc61a45e01441dbc7150d OP_EQUAL
- address
- 3DrJKccCSK2z7BqSUE6SyKNLGGgnGWVrJQ